骨碎补总黄酮及其成分柚皮苷促进牵张成骨新骨愈合作用比较

目的 中药骨碎补是中医骨伤科的常用药,现代研究表明,骨碎补总黄酮及其成分柚皮苷均能促进牵张成骨过程。通过动物体内实验,观察比较骨碎补总黄酮和柚皮苷对牵张成骨骨愈合的影响。方法 取雄性新西兰兔15只,按前期研究造模步骤完成牵张成骨模型兔造模;将模型兔分为3组(n=5),在术后第2天开始分别予生理盐水、骨碎补总黄酮[200 mg/(kg·d)]和柚皮苷[100 mg/(kg·d)]灌胃给药。术后第56天处死动物,观察各组骨标本牵张区骨缺损修复情况,并行显微CT(Micro computed tomography,Micro-CT)检查、生物力学检测。结果 与柚皮苷组相比,骨碎补总黄酮组骨骼矿物质密度(Bone mineral density,BMD)、骨表面积组织体积比值(Bone volume to tissue volume,BV/TV)、骨小梁厚度(Trabecular thickness,Tb。Th)、骨小梁数量(Trabecular number,Tb。N)更高,差异有统计学意义(P<0。05),而骨碎补总黄酮组骨小梁分离度(Trabecular separation,Tb。Sp)更小,差异有统计学意义(P<0。05)。与柚皮苷组相比,骨碎补总黄酮组骨标本能承受的最大应力(Maximum stress,N/mm2)和最大载荷(Maximum loading,N)均更大(P<0。05)。结论 本研究表明,骨碎补总黄酮和柚皮苷对牵张成骨骨愈合均有促进作用,而总黄酮比其成分柚皮苷更显著。
Comparison of Effects in Promoting New Bone Healing of Total Flavonoids of Gusuibu(Rhizoma Drynariae)and Its Component Naringin on Distraction Osteogenesis
Objective Gusuibu(Rhizoma Drynariae)is a commonly used medicine in orthopedics of traditional Chinese medi-cine.Modern studies have shown that the total flavonoids of Gusuibu(Rhizoma Drynariae)and its component naringin can pro-mote the process of distraction osteogenesis.To observe and compare the effects of drynaria total flavonoids and naringin on dis-traction osteogenic bone healing through animal experiments.Methods Fifteen male New Zealand rabbits were selected,and the rabbit model of distraction osteogenesis was established according to the modeling steps of the previous study.The model rabbits were divided into 3 groups(n=5),and the normal saline,naringin[100 mg/(kg·d)]and drynaria total flavonoids[200 mg/(kg·d)]were given by intragastric administration.The animals were sacrificed on the 56th day after the operation,and the re-pair of the bone defect in the distraction area of the bone specimens in each group was observed,and Micro-CT examination and biomechanical detection were performed.Results Compared with those of the naringin group,the bone mineral density(BMD),bone volume to tissue volume(BV/TV),trabecular thickness(Tb.Th)and trabecular number(Tb.N)of the total flavonoids group were higher,and the difference was statistically significant(P<0.05),while the trabecular separation(Tb.Sp)of the total flavonoids group was smaller.The difference was statistically significant(P<0.05).Compared with those of the naringin group,the maximum load and stress of the bone specimens in the total flavonoid group were greater(P<0.05).Conclusion This study shows that both total flavonoids and naringin of Gusuibu(Rhizoma Drynariae)can promote bone healing in distraction osteogene-sis,and the total flavonoids are more significant than its component naringin.
